Risa Oda is a scholar working on Neurology, Pulmonary and Respiratory Medicine and Surgery. According to data from OpenAlex, Risa Oda has authored 36 papers receiving a total of 265 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Neurology, 16 papers in Pulmonary and Respiratory Medicine and 15 papers in Surgery. Recurrent topics in Risa Oda's work include Myasthenia Gravis and Thymoma (14 papers), Lung Cancer Diagnosis and Treatment (6 papers) and Pleural and Pulmonary Diseases (5 papers). Risa Oda is often cited by papers focused on Myasthenia Gravis and Thymoma (14 papers), Lung Cancer Diagnosis and Treatment (6 papers) and Pleural and Pulmonary Diseases (5 papers). Risa Oda collaborates with scholars based in Japan. Risa Oda's co-authors include Katsuhiro Okuda, Ryoichi Nakanishi, Hiroshi Haneda, Tadashi Sakane, Satoru Moriyama, Osamu Kawano, Keisuke Yokota, Tsutomu Tatematsu, Takuya Watanabe and Motoki Yano and has published in prestigious journals such as SHILAP Revista de lepidopterología, Oncotarget and World Journal of Surgery.
